Clear prompt after running a command.

This commit is contained in:
Arun Prakash Jana 2019-11-17 05:36:39 +05:30
parent e3aed0f658
commit 05c84f7b80
No known key found for this signature in database
GPG Key ID: A75979F35C080412
1 changed files with 10 additions and 0 deletions

View File

@ -1976,6 +1976,16 @@ static int filterentries(char *path)
/* If there's a filter, try a command on ^P */
if (cfg.filtercmd && *ch == CONTROL('P') && len > 1) {
prompt_run(pln, (ndents ? dents[cur].name : ""), path);
/* Clear the prompt */
while (len > 1)
wln[--len] = '\0';
wcstombs(ln, wln, REGEX_MAX);
ndents = total;
if (matches(pln) != -1)
redraw(path);
printprompt(ln);
continue;
}